Alright, let's tackle Bowser's Castle! This track is all about precise drifting and using those trick boosts to your advantage. Don't worry, I'll walk you through it step-by-step.
Walkthrough
- 1Right at the start, hit that opening booster jump and immediately perform a trick as you enter the wobbly hallway. This bounce will give you a little extra height.
- 2Carefully go down the steps and then drift left and right through the passage. Keep an eye out for the Thwomps – you don't want to get squished!
- 3You'll reach a central area with a giant Bowser spitting fireballs. This is where your half-pipe skills come in. You'll need to trick boost up and down the half-pipe sections to cross the muddy parts. Aim to go left, then across to the right, and keep moving forward.
- 4The path will split into two. Honestly, both routes are pretty much the same and lead to a booster ramp.
- 5When you take the right-hand path, hug the corner wide as you enter the grated area. This will help you avoid the fire spitting from inside.
- 6After that, you'll deal with a few more corners that have Thwomps. Pay attention to the set of three Thwomps; the two on the outside drop down at the same time.
- 7Hit the next booster ramp and drift left to reach the final straight. This last stretch has fire sprites, but you can drive pretty close to them – just don't drive *over* them!
Tips
- Remember, you can perform tricks on that wobbly corridor right as you lift off the ground. It's a great way to get a little boost!
- For the central section with Bowser, your timing is key. You'll want to use the half-pipe to trick boost over the first mud patch. For the second mud patch, you can either use the half-pipe again or the ramp. Be careful if you use the ramp, though – you might hit a fireball! If you have a Mushroom, use it on the first mud patch, then rely on the trick boost from the half-pipe or ramp for the second.
- To avoid the flames in the grated corner just before the Thwomps, try drifting *right* on the inside edge of the corner.
Shortcuts:
- Unfortunately, there are no shortcuts on this track.
